What You Get for $999

Samsung Galaxy S26 Ultra in Black showing rear camera system with $999 Amazon deal
SpecGalaxy S26 Ultra
Display6.9″ Dynamic AMOLED 2X, QHD+, 120Hz, 3,000 nits
Privacy DisplayYes — world first, panel-level control
ChipsetSnapdragon 8 Elite Gen 5 (3nm)
RAM12GB
Storage256GB / 512GB
Main Camera200MP, f/1.4
Telephoto50MP 5x + 10MP 3x
Battery5,000mAh, 60W wired, 25W wireless
S PenIncluded in the box
SoftwareAndroid 16, One UI 8, 7 years of updates
Deal Price$999.99 at Amazon

At $999, the Galaxy S26 Ultra now sits $200 below the iPhone 17 Pro Max ($1,199) — a price gap that did not exist at full retail. WePC’s flagship comparison noted the S26 Ultra’s value proposition strengthens considerably at this price point.


Who Should Buy the Galaxy S26 Ultra at $999

Upgraders from Galaxy S23 Ultra or older: At $999, the performance, camera, and display improvement is significant. The 7-year update commitment means this phone will stay supported through 2033.

Cross-shoppers against iPhone 17 Pro Max: The S26 Ultra at $999 is now $200 cheaper than Apple’s flagship at $1,199. The comparison was already close at equal price. At a $200 gap, the S26 Ultra’s value proposition for Android buyers is much stronger.

Buyers who held off at launch: If you waited at $1,299, this is the entry point. Based on CamelCamelCamel’s S26 Ultra price history, the $999 figure represents a genuine floor — not a temporary glitch.


Who Should Skip This Deal

Galaxy S25 Ultra owners: The upgrade from S25 Ultra to S26 Ultra remains incremental even at $999. Privacy Display and 60W charging are the main additions. Unless those specifically appeal, wait for the S27 Ultra.

Budget-conscious buyers: If $999 is still beyond reach, the Galaxy S25 FE at $550 and the Pixel 10a at $449 deliver strong experiences at less than half this price.
